Physiotherapist

As a Physiotherapist, you will play a pivotal role in improving the quality of life for children with different abilities. You will work alongside a team of dedicated therapists and work closely with other healthcare professionals to provide multi-sensory and holistic care as well as innovative therapies at our Centre for Children with Cerebral Palsy and other Development Disorders located in Rajagiriya.

Responsibilities

  • Provide expert physiotherapy services to children with different abilities.
  • Develop, monitor and review individualized programmes along with the Multi-Disciplinary Team.
  • Collaborate with other healthcare professionals, including occupational therapists, speech therapists, and medical staff and the special education teachers.
  • Stay up to date with the latest research and best practices in pediatric physiotherapy and rehabilitation.
  • Educate parents and caregivers on home-based programs and strategies to support the child’s development.
  • Maintain accurate records and documentation of therapy sessions and progress.
  • Participate in team meetings and contribute to the overall development of the therapy services.

Ideal Candidate

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Physiotherapy
  • SLMC & SLSP registrations as a physiotherapist
  • Minimum of 2-3 years of hands-on experience in pediatric physiotherapy.
  • Dedication to staying current with best evidence-based practices in pediatric rehabilitation
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ills
  • Passion for enhancing the quality of life for children with special needs
  • Tamil Language skill would be an added advantage
